$ react-native -v
react-native-cli:0.2.0
反応ネイティブ:0.26.1
以下のindex.ios.jsのコードをxcodeでビルドします
'厳密に使用';
var React = require( 'react-native');
var styles = React.StyleSheet.create({
文章: {
色: '黒'、
backgroundColor: '白'、
fontSize:30、
マージン:80
}
});
クラスPropertyFinderAppはReact.Componentを拡張します{
与える() {
React.createElement(React.Text、{style:styles.text}、 "Hello World!");を返します。
}
}
React.AppRegistry.registerComponent( 'PropertyFinder'、function(){return PropertyFinderApp});
"こんにちは世界"
エラー:スーパー式はnullであるか、nullではなく関数である必要があります
この部分が問題です: var React = require('react-native');
。 代わりに次のように記述します。
var React = require('react');
var ReactNative = require('react-native');
最も参考になるコメント
この部分が問題です:
var React = require('react-native');
。 代わりに次のように記述します。